Nola'S Frosting
Nola's Frosting is a rich, creamy vanilla frosting with a smooth texture, perfect for cakes and cupcakes, offering a classic Southern flavor that complements any sweet treat.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Cook the milk or half and half with the flour until thick; cool and chill.
- Beat the butter or oleo and sugar until well combined and fluffy.
- Mix the thickened milk mixture into the butter and sugar mixture.
- Beat everything together well. Add vanilla and mix thoroughly.
Tips & Substitutions
To achieve the perfect consistency for Nola's Frosting, ensure the milk mixture is cooled sufficiently before combining it with the butter and sugar. If you don’t have oleo, unsalted butter works well as a substitute. For a richer flavor, consider adding a pinch of salt to balance the sweetness. This frosting can be colored or flavored with additional extracts for variety.

Storage & Reheating
Store any leftover Nola's Frosting in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week. Before using, let it sit at room temperature for about 15-20 minutes to soften. If the frosting has thickened too much, you can re-whip it with a little milk to restore its creamy texture.
